NEW DELHI: It is the hobby of Shashi Tharoor MP to share new words that many are unfamiliar with. He usually shares lengthy words and is known for his extremely vast vocabulary. His new word is a dig at the BJP Government.
Tharoor on Sunday introduced a new word ‘anocracy’. A word we'd better start learning in India: ANOCRACY. Form of government that mixes democratic w/ autocratic features, permits elections, allows participation through opposition parties& institutions accommodating nominal amounts of competition, but acts w/minimal accountability. His tweet was soon after the election commission announced the polls of five states.
The Congress is trying to retain power in Punjab. In Uttar Pradesh, they are trying to put up a tough fight for the ruling BJP. In Manipur, it had emerged as the single-largest party in 2017. But later lost the state to the BJP after a series of resignations.
The party is also trying to establish a foothold in Goa and Uttarakhand.
